• 締切済み

301リダイレクト元のサイトどうしたらよい?

HP引っ越し時について質問です。 通常引っ越しする場合には【旧URL→新URL】への301リダイレクトを設定するかと思います。旧HPと新HPの業者が異なるとき、旧URLを管理している旧HP会社が301リダイレクトに必要なhtaccessファイルをサーバーに上げてくださると思うのですが、実際に旧HP会社との契約期間が終了した場合、このhtaccessファイルは取り下げられてしまう→301リダイレクトを解除されてしまう。という認識でよろしいでしょうか? それとも、良心的にhtaccessファイルだけ残してくれて301リダイレクトは生き続ける(交渉次第でその余地もある)のでしょうか? また、301リダイレクトを生かし続けるには、当該旧HPを建てていたサーバー(レンタルサーバーであるならば、そのレンタルサーバー)を保持し続ける必要があるのでしょうか?) ご教授ください。 追伸 業者を変えてのHP引っ越しについて、リダイレクト面の手順・注意点をまとめているサイトがありましたらお教えいただけると、助かります。

  • SEO
  • 回答数2
  • ありがとう数3

みんなの回答

回答No.2

> 独自ドメイン取っていればスムーズというのは、 > ネームサーバを変更すれば良いからでしょうか? そういうことです。 つまり、サーバーを移転してIPアドレスが変わってもURLは不変ですから、 移転元から移転先へリダイレクトさせる必要さえありません。

回答No.1

検索エンジンに関しては、301リダイレクトされていることがインデックスされれば 旧サイトは不要です。 ただし、問題はブックマークやハイパーリンクで これらは、301リダイレクトしていても、更新はしてくれません。 このため  ユーザーエージェントが検索エンジンなら301リダイレクト  それ以外の訪問には、URL変更の案内をだしたうえでlocationで転送 なんてことを行うこともありますが 案内をだしても、わざわざURLを書き換えてくれないことも多いです それ以上はあきらめるとするか そこでもリンク切れが起きてほしくない重要なサイトであれば、 結局、301リダイレクトのために旧サイトを残す必要がありますね。 旧サイトの契約完了後でも、リダイレクトのために旧サイトを残してくれるか 404Not foundになってしまうかは、業者次第です。 一般的には リダイレクトのみだけでも有償で契約継続となるでしょう。 ただ、リダイレクトだけならサーバー負荷やコンテンツ容量はかなり小さいので、 値引きしてくれたり、親切な業者だと無償対応してくれる業者もあるでしょうから 旧サイトの業者に問い合わせしては どうでしょうか。 ないとは思いますが、 悪質な業者だと、契約完了後に同じURLを他社に使い回しして、 既存ユーザーを乗っ取られる なんてこともあり得ますので むやみに印象を悪くするような交渉のしかたは、しないほうがよいでしょう。 なお、最初から、業者のドメインにぶら下がるのではなく ”独自ドメイン”にしていれば、サーバー移転はもっとスマートですね。

akitaallnight
質問者

お礼

ありがとうございます。ちなみに、独自ドメイン取っていればスムーズというのは、ネームサーバを変更すれば良いからでしょうか?

関連するQ&A

  • 旧URLからのサーバー移転でhttpリダイレクト(.htaccess)のやり方を教えて下さい。超初心者です。

    今までは無料スペースに置いていたHPをドメインを取得し、レンタルサーバで運営することになりました。かと言って、旧URLには検索エンジン経由などで多くのアクセスがあり、このまま閉鎖してしまうのはもったいないないので転送設定しようと思います。 リフレッシュのメタタグの方法は教えてもらったのですが301リダイレクトがSEO的に有利で簡単だと聞きました。 旧URLは「http://○○○○.web.fc2.com/」です。 新HPのURLは「http://△△△△.net/」です。 そこで.htaccessなんて全く知らなかったのですが、一応メモ帳で「.htaccess.txt」というファイルを作成しFTPで旧HPにアップロードし、その後ファイル名を「.htaccess」と変更しました。 しかし、何も起こりませんでした・・・。 メモ帳「.htaccess.txt」で作成した中身の文書はたったこれだけです。 「Redirect permanent /○○○○.web.fc2.com/ http://△△△△.net/ 」 最後にはスペースを1個打っています。 うまく転送設定するにはどうしたら良いか教えて下さい。 旧サーバーは「fc2」 新サーバーは「さくらインターネット」です。

    • 締切済み
    • CSS
  • .htaccessでサイトの引っ越し

    .htaccessでサイトの引っ越し サーバーとドメインの変更がり引っ越しをします。 調べてみたところ.htaccessでリダイレクトするべきとあったのですが書き方について質問です。 サイトのURLをhoge.co.jpからexsample.co.jpに変更します。 この場合の書き方ですが下記の一行でいいのでしょうか? RedirectMatch 301.* http://www.exsample.co.jp/ しかし上記の場合どんなURLであっても全てを新しいURLにリダイレクトしますよね? 階層やファイル名は全く同じになるので可能であれば実現したい事は・・・ ・旧ドメイン/aaa.htmlにアクセスがあれば新ドメイン/aaa.htmlにリダイレクト ・旧ドメイン/bbb.htmlにアクセスがあれば新ドメイン/bbb.htmlにリダイレクト ・旧ドメイン/ccc.htmlにアクセスがあれば新ドメイン/ccc.htmlにリダイレクト と全てをトップページにリダイレクトするよりはそれぞれのページにリダイレクトしてやる方が親切かと思ったのですがどのように書けばいいでしょうか?

    • ベストアンサー
    • HTML
  • 301リダイレクトの記述方法に関して

    サイトリニューアル後の301リダイレクトに関してご質問させて頂きます。 旧サイト URL : http://www.hoge.co.jp/aaa サーバーのディレクトリ : www/aaa 新サイト(全ページssl対応) URL : https://www.hoge.co.jp/aaa/bbb サーバーのディレクトリ : ssl/aaa/bbb サーバー:ファーストサーバ ------------------------------------------------------------------------- 上記の状況で旧サイトのディレクトリwww/aaaより下のファイルにアクセスしてきたものを 全て新サイトのトップページ(https://www.hoge.co.jp/aaa/bbb/index.php)へ 「.htaccess」を使用してリダイレクトしたいのですが、どの様に記述すれば良いのか 分かりません。 調べて「.htaccess」を作成しサーバーへアップロードしてみてもインターネットエラー500に なってしまいます。 この様な場合の「.htaccess」の記述方法や設置場所をご教授頂きますようお願い申し上げます。

  • httpsからhttpへのリダイレクト

    こんにちは。 httpからhttpsへのリダイレクトは過去ログにあったのですが、私の場合は その逆です。 携帯用のアンケートフォームを作成し、これは問題なく稼働しているのですが、このフォームのURLでQRコードを作成した際に、誤ってhttps://~で作成してしまい、それが印刷物になってしまいました。 SSL証明書などはインストールしていないので、https://~でアクセスされた場合、警告など出さずにhttp://~にリダイレクトさせたいのですが、方法を 教えていただけないでしょうか。 ちなみにサーバは共用レンタルサーバなので、htaccessで設定できればと考えております。 よろしくお願いいたします。

  • 下の階層のディレクトリへのリダイレクト

    .htaccessファイルでリダイレクトを行いたいのですが、 リダイレクトループになってしまいます。 独自ドメインではなく、レンタルサーバーに付与されているアドレスを 使っております。 http://○○○.lolipop.jp/△△△/ へアクセスされたときに、 http://○○○.lolipop.jp/△△△/□□□/ へ移動してほしいのですが、 .htaccessファイルに、 Redirect permanent /△△△/ http://○○○.lolipop.jp/△△△/□□□/ と記述すると、リダイレクトループになってしまいます。 どのように記述するのがいいのでしょうか。

    • ベストアンサー
    • HTML
  • 301リダイレクトについて

    こんにちわ。 サイトを移転する事になり、301リダイレクトを.htaccessにておこうなう予定でしたが、レンタルサーバーが対応しておらず、困っています。 現在は、応急的にHTML内にRefresh記述で対応していますが、旧ページの情報を引き継ぐ他の方法はないでしょうか? ネットで検索するとPHPで出来るようですが、具体的にどのようにすればいいのか解りません。 PHPだとアドレスが変わるのではないのでしょうか? 初心者で申し訳ないですが教えて頂けないでしょうか?

    • ベストアンサー
    • HTML
  • 301リダイレクトについて

    サーバーの移転を考えておりまして、ドメインには変更ないのですが、この場合、301リダイレクトの必要はないという認識でよかったでしょうか?? 閲覧者は、同様のURLへアクセスする事になり、googleのサイト巡回も同じドメインであれば、旧サーバーへ設置していたものは今までのものと違うものという認識になり、新しく移行させたサーバー(ドメインを新しく割り当てたもの)が認識されるので。 よろしくお願いいたします。

    • ベストアンサー
    • SEO
  • TurboLinuxでリダイレクトができない

    TurboLinuxで「.htaccess」を利用してURLリダイレクトができません。 下記のように記載してますが、「.htaccess」を登録したサイトにアクセスすると 「500 Internal Server Error」となります。 ----------------------------------------- Redirect permanent / http://www.****.jp ----------------------------------------- 記載方法が違うのであれば教えてください。

  • サイトリニューアル時のリダイレクト設定について

    早速ですが、サイトのリニューアルを行い、旧サイトからの リダイレクト設定を .htaccess で行いました。 旧サイトのディレクトリにはindex.htmlのみを置き、リニューアル のアナウンスをしています。 それ以外のページへのアクセスをindex.htmlへ誘導したいので すが、うまくいきません。 下記のコードで一応リダイレクトされるようにはなったのですが、 旧サイト内の別のディレクトリ内にあるindex.htmlがリダイレクト 対象外になってしまっています。 (例) /hoge/index.html  の場合など 除外条件の書き方の問題だともうのですが、緊急を要するため、 ご存知の方がおられたらご指摘いただきたく思い、質問させて いただきました。 RedirectMatch permanent ^/(((?!index\.html).)*)$ (リダイレクト先URL) まだ調べ始めたところなので、すぐにわかるようなことでしたら申し訳 無いのですが、時間がないため取り急ぎ質問させていただきました。 どうぞよろしくお願いします。

  • htaccess リダイレクト機能の利用法を教えてください。。

    お世話になっております。 仮のURLで質問させて頂きます。 http://www.pine.co.jp/ma/index.htmlにアクセスがあった場合に、 https://wadax55.wadax.ne.jp/~pine-co-jp/ma/index.html にリダイレクトされるようにしたいのです。 そこでインターネットにありました以下文章を読んだのですが、よくわからないのです・・。お手数ですが教えてくださいますようお願い致します。 .htaccessでは、ディレクトリー構造そのままにリダイレクトさせることも可能です。 Redirect permanent /test/ http://www.shtml.jp/htaccess/ とすれば、http://www.shtml.jp/test/以下にあるファイルへのアクセスがあった場合には、リダイレクトされます。例えば、http://www.shtml.jp/test/basic.htmlへのアクセスは、http://www.shtml.jp/htaccess/basic.htmlへリダイレクトされます。 自分でこうかな?と思うやり方をトライしてみたものの悉く失敗し、めげています…。図々しいのですが、、、つまりどのように.htaccessファイルに記述し、それをどこに設置すればいいのでしょうか・・・?ファイルもだけれどもhtaccessというフォルダが必要なのか??というレベルです。 申し訳ございません。。。 教えて頂けますと大変助かります。